Document Record

What it is

ElevenLabs may share your personal data not just with companies that help run its platform, but also with business partners who may use it for their own marketing or business purposes.

ConductAtlas Analysis

Why it matters (compliance & governance perspective)

Sharing data with partners for their own marketing purposes goes beyond operational service delivery and may constitute a 'sale' or 'sharing' of personal information under CCPA/CPRA, triggering opt-out rights for California residents.

Interpretive note: The exact scope of 'business partners' is not exhaustively defined in the document, and whether specific sharing arrangements constitute a CCPA 'sale' or 'sharing' depends on the nature of the consideration exchanged, which is not disclosed in the policy.

Consumer impact (what this means for users)

Your account data and usage information may be shared with third-party business partners who can use it for purposes beyond delivering ElevenLabs services, potentially including targeted advertising or business analytics by those partners.

▸ View Original Clause Language DOCUMENT RECORD
"
We may share your personal information with third-party business partners, service providers, and affiliates who assist us in operating our platform and delivering our services. We may also share information with business partners for their own marketing or business purposes.

Excerpt from ElevenLabs's Privacy Policy (Superseded URL)

Applicable agencies

  • Federal Trade Commission (ftc)
    Oversees unfair or deceptive business practices and can investigate companies that mislead consumers about data collection, sharing, or use.
    Who can file: Anyone affected by the company's practices (US or international)
    What you need: Your account details, a timeline of relevant events, and a description of the specific issue
    What to expect: Complaints inform FTC enforcement priorities and investigations but do not result in individual resolution or compensation
    File a complaint →
  • State Attorney General
    State AGs in California, New York, Texas, and other states can investigate violations of state consumer protection and privacy laws, including CCPA (California), SHIELD Act (New York), and equivalents.
    Who can file: Residents of states with comprehensive privacy laws — primarily California, Virginia, Colorado, Connecticut, and Utah
    What you need: Evidence of the violation, explanation of how your state rights were affected, and your account or contact information with the company
    What to expect: Outcomes vary by state. May result in investigation, enforcement action, or requirement for the company to change practices. No direct individual compensation in most cases.
